August 31st 2011


Today I learnt we live in a world that is truly gross and depressing. I never really thought of how easy it is to get sick or spread germs till I learnt in bacteriology that 1500 bacteria can fit on a pin head or that you can get Hepatitis A once the drinking water is contaminated. I never thought how if I use a makeup brush and someone has a cold sore I can spread it to another person if I don't sanitize my brushes properly. Yes I learnt alot that made me think about germs lol. I think I am slowly becoming a germaphob now and will be carrying my hand sanitizer everywhere. I began feeling like I was coming down with something in class while the instructor was talking about the different types of bacteria lol The mind is a powerful thing because my throat started to get a bit scratchy but I know it was just in my head... hopefully. So now that I know how easy it is to contaminate everything I touch or put on someone's face as a makeup artist I am going to be so aware of how clean I keep my kit and my hands. I like the job Anna Marie did on my brows, although I think she ended up doing more tweezing than waxing. We also had to draw two identical brows on a piece of paper which was harder than I thought. I think it would be easier to do on someone I hope. We learnt the proper way an eyebrow should be shaped starting from the inner corner of the eye, the arch at the pupil and the tail/end at the furthest point of the outer corner. I remembered reading on one blog, where the blogger said eyebrows are sisters, not twins. This rings so true for my brows, my right one is bushier at the beginning and longer at the end than my left one but I try to make them look as even as possible when I am filling them in which we also did in class. Using our brow kits which I love, the tweezers are really good and the brow colour for my brow is really nice, a really good dark brown and it also comes with the wax which helps to tame those hairs that don't want to stay in place.
